dove duck pheasant quail gun use other than Benelli M2. My fingers get blisters from the loading port. I know I can have it sent off and widened, but it is wifes gun. Looking for something for me. Browning Silver maybe? Haven't ever held one or seen on but do see some good write-up. I already have a Beretta Whitewing 20 O/U but wont/cant shoot steel through it. Have a SBE for 12 ga stuff. I just want a 20 semi. TIA

Browning Silver's are nice guns, but a fair amount heavier than the A400. I have an A400 in 20 ga that I really like and it's light. Franchi Affinity's are nice too. Personally I didn't like how Benelli's shouldered for me.
